Output 9177488ea0426676746cd0dbd6695fea1eb81c020c9e70bc9fb5c95acfd9df2a:34

value
6134368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86656a98c7e027e87815766293c9d0646625f068 OP_EQUAL
address
3DwdxnQHmkSFE6peXCcQKKoRthmxQLGeZZ
transaction
9177488ea0426676746cd0dbd6695fea1eb81c020c9e70bc9fb5c95acfd9df2a
spent
true